What Will Bitcoin's Price Be in 2030?<strong></strong>

  As we delve into the future, the question of what will Bitcoin's price be in 2030 remains a topic of great interest and debate among investors, enthusiasts, and experts alike. With the cryptocurrency market's rapid evolution and the increasing adoption of Bitcoin as a digital asset, predicting its future value is no easy task. However, by examining various factors and trends, we can attempt to forecast the potential trajectory of Bitcoin's price in the coming years.

  Firstly, it is essential to consider the growing acceptance of Bitcoin as a legitimate investment and a store of value. Over the past decade, Bitcoin has gained significant traction, with more businesses and countries recognizing its potential. As more individuals and institutions embrace Bitcoin, its demand is likely to increase, which could positively impact its price.

  One of the key factors that could influence Bitcoin's price in 2030 is its supply. Bitcoin has a predetermined supply limit of 21 million coins, which is a significant contrast to fiat currencies that can be printed indefinitely. This scarcity could drive up the value of Bitcoin as investors seek to own a piece of a finite asset. Moreover, the halving event, which occurs approximately every four years, reduces the reward for mining new Bitcoin, further contributing to its scarcity.

  Another crucial factor to consider is the regulatory landscape. Governments and financial authorities worldwide are still grappling with how to regulate cryptocurrencies. A favorable regulatory environment could foster widespread adoption and increase Bitcoin's price. Conversely, stringent regulations or outright bans could hinder its growth and potentially lead to a decline in its value.

  Technological advancements also play a vital role in shaping Bitcoin's future. The ongoing development of the Lightning Network, a second-layer scaling solution for Bitcoin, aims to enhance its scalability and transaction speed. If successful, this could make Bitcoin more attractive to users and businesses, potentially driving up its price.

  Furthermore, the increasing competition from other cryptocurrencies cannot be overlooked. Ethereum, Binance Coin, and Cardano, among others, are gaining traction and offering alternative solutions to Bitcoin. The success of these competing cryptocurrencies could either bolster or detract from Bitcoin's dominance, impacting its price.

  Looking ahead to 2030, several scenarios could unfold regarding Bitcoin's price. On one hand, if Bitcoin continues to gain widespread adoption, regulatory hurdles are resolved, and technological advancements are successfully implemented, its price could soar. In this optimistic scenario, Bitcoin's price in 2030 could reach tens of thousands or even hundreds of thousands of dollars.

  On the other hand, if regulatory challenges persist, competition intensifies, or technological advancements falter, Bitcoin's price could remain relatively stable or even decline. In this pessimistic scenario, Bitcoin's price in 2030 might hover around its current levels or even dip below.
